The Wausaukee River is a river that flows through Marinette County, Wisconsin.[1] The source of the river is in the Town of Athelstane.[2] The river then flows through the Town of Athelstane and into the Town of Wausaukee. The Wausaukee River continues through the village of Wausaukee before flowing into the Menominee River.[2]
